| Tom Cruise taped an episode of The View today and opened up about his feelings on the tragic loss of Jett Travolta. (AP Images) |
On a taping of The View, which is slated to air on Friday, Barbara Walters asked Tom Cruise to comment on the untimely death of John Travolta's 16-year-old son, Jett Travolta. Both John and Tom have been friends for years, and both belong to the Church of Scientology.
It's horrific," Cruise said after a long and thoughtful pause. "It's just horrific. Here you have a man, both of them doting parents, they're wonderful people and," Cruise trailed off as Walters turned the attention on Scientology. After Jett's death, which was apparently related to a seizure, there had been reports that perhaps he was not receiving proper medical care for his condition, due to his parents' religious beliefs as Scientology dscourages followers from seeking medical care for certain illnesses.
"That's just not true. It's actually false," Cruise said. "They say, 'Get your physical, get your medication, get your physical illnesses handled.'"
The Church of Scientology also has spoken out against the rumors, saying, "Scientologists use prescription drugs when physically ill and also rely on the advice and treatment of medical doctors. The Church does not involve itself in the diagnosis or classification of any medical condition."
